+Subject: Revert USB: usb-serial ch341: support for DTR/RTS/CTS
+
+Reverts commit 664d5df92e88b6ef091048a802b3750f4e989180 as the commit
+log information was not complete, and we didn't have a proper
+signed-off-by by the author of the original BSD code.

+Subject: USB: usb-serial ch341: support for DTR/RTS/CTS
+
+From: Werner Cornelius <werner@cornelius-consult.de>
+
+commit 664d5df92e88b6ef091048a802b3750f4e989180 upstream.
+
+Fixup of Werner Cornelius patch to the ch341 USB-serial driver, which adds:
+- support all baudrates, not just a hard-coded set
+- support for controlling DTR, RTS and CTS
+
+Features still missing:
+- character length other than 8 bits
+- parity settings
+- break control
+
+I adapted his patch for the new usb_serial API introduced in 2.6.25-git8 by
+Alan Cox on 22 July 2008. Non-compliance to the new API was a reason for
+refusing a similar patch from Tollef Fog Heen.
+
+Usage example by Tollef Fog Heen :
+ TEMPer USB thermometer <http://err.no/src/TEMPer.c>
+
+based on a patch by:
+
+ From: Tollef Fog Heen <tfheen@err.no>
+
+ * Implement support for all baud rates rather than just a hard
+ coded set.
+ * Make it possible to control status and control lines
+ * Grab a bunch of #defines from FreeBSD to reduce the number of
+ magic numbers in the file
